coconut sweets
Colombian coconut treats, from Cartagena's Portal de los Dulces (Hallway of Sweets). On the left is a cassava/yuca patty stuffed with candied shredded coconut. On the middle is a pineapple and coconut ball, and on the right is a fig, sesame, and coconut ball.
